在当今数字化时代,系统安全是每个用户和组织的首要关注点。Fedora作为一个广泛使用的开源操作系统,虽然以其稳定性和灵活性著称,但也无法完全避免安全漏洞的风险。本文将深入探讨Fedora系统可能遇到的安全漏洞,并提供相应的补丁升级策略,以帮助用户筑牢防线,守护数据安全。
一、Fedora系统安全漏洞概述
1.1 常见漏洞类型
Fedora系统可能面临的安全漏洞主要包括以下几类:
- 缓冲区溢出:当程序在处理数据时,没有正确检查数据长度,导致超出缓冲区边界,从而引发漏洞。
- SQL注入:攻击者通过在数据库查询中插入恶意SQL代码,从而获取非法访问权限。
- 跨站脚本攻击(XSS):攻击者利用Web应用漏洞,在用户浏览器中注入恶意脚本,窃取用户信息。
- 权限提升:攻击者通过利用系统漏洞,提升自己的权限,从而获取更高的系统访问权限。
1.2 漏洞成因
Fedora系统漏洞的成因主要包括:
- 软件漏洞:第三方库或组件中存在的漏洞。
- 配置错误:系统配置不当,导致安全措施失效。
- 代码缺陷:开发者编写代码时未充分考虑安全性。
二、Fedora系统安全漏洞实例分析
以下是一些典型的Fedora系统安全漏洞实例:
2.1 CVE-2019-11479:glib2缓冲区溢出漏洞
该漏洞存在于glib2库中,攻击者可以通过构造特定的数据包,触发缓冲区溢出,从而执行任意代码。用户应通过以下命令升级glib2:
sudo dnf update glib2
2.2 CVE-2020-0601:SMBv3协议漏洞
该漏洞存在于SMBv3协议中,攻击者可以通过发送特定的数据包,触发漏洞,从而获取系统访问权限。用户应通过以下命令升级samba:
sudo dnf update samba
三、Fedora系统安全漏洞防护策略
3.1 定期更新系统
保持系统更新是防范安全漏洞的关键。用户可以通过以下命令,开启Fedora系统的自动更新功能:
sudo systemctl enable --now dnf-automatic
3.2 使用安全软件
安装并使用安全软件,如防火墙、杀毒软件等,可以有效防止恶意攻击。
3.3 强化系统配置
- 限制root用户登录,使用普通用户进行日常操作。
- 修改默认密码,使用强密码策略。
- 关闭不必要的网络服务,减少攻击面。
3.4 定期进行安全审计
定期对系统进行安全审计,检查潜在的安全风险,及时修复漏洞。
四、总结
Fedora系统安全漏洞是每个用户和组织都需要关注的问题。通过了解常见漏洞类型、成因以及防护策略,用户可以更好地保障自己的数据安全。请务必关注系统更新,加强安全防护,筑牢防线,守护你的数据安全。